Laser Cutting for the Chemical Mixing Industry

Laser cutting is a metal cutting process that makes use of high-density energy beams to cut sheets of metal. This beam of energy, directed by mirrors, vaporizes the metal instantly on contact, creating accurate, clean cuts while avoiding the warping and tearing seen in other cutting methods.


The accuracy and high level of customizability allowed by this cutting method make it an ideal fit for the chemical mixing industry, specifically with regard to the creation of custom mixers. Some of the advantages this cutting method offers include:

  • Minimal Imperfections: Laser cutting creates smooth edges along the cut lines, producing no burrs or other imperfections during the process. On top of that, the localized nature of laser cutting results in no distortion or material warping.
  • High-Precision Cutting: Laser cutting maintains an extremely tight tolerance of around +/- 0.005".
  • Reduced Tooling and Scrap: The precision and minimal imperfections associated with this cutting technique mean that laser cutting requires little to no secondary operation of part scrapping after the initial cuts are made. This allows for lower costs and provides more accurate results for the client.
  • Quick Turnaround: Laser cutting requires little tooling or secondary operation, meaning that not only does it reduce costs, but it keeps turnaround time to a minimum.
  • Broad Shape Capabilities: Custom laser cutting services can produce nearly any two-dimensional shape, vastly increasing the possibilities for production.
  • Extensive Material Possibilities: Laser cutting can be used for a wide variety of metal types, from stainless steel to aluminum, so no matter what type of metal you need to have processed, it can all be handled with laser cutting from Laserfab.

The custom metal laser cutting process results in consistent quality, no matter what the end product or material. This makes it ideal for manufacturing parts for chemical mixing.
